About the role

As a Lead Medical Coordinator, you will oversee medical services for unaccompanied children (UAC) across two program locations in Bethlehem and Doylestown, PA.

Responsibilities

  • Conduct health screenings for newly admitted UACs within required timeframes.
  • Oversee medication administration and management at both program locations.
  • Monitor ongoing medical needs and maintain confidential health records.
  • Coordinate with external medical, dental, and public health providers.
  • Respond to urgent health concerns and medical emergencies.
  • Travel between program office locations to maintain consistent medical oversight.
  • Provide staff training on medical, dental, and public health topics relevant to pediatric, adolescent, and migrant health.
  • Develop and maintain policies and procedures for confidential health record management, triage of health concerns, medical emergency response, environmental health and safety, and post-release health care planning.
  • Participate in ORR-required monthly and quarterly status meetings.
  • Support continuation application preparation related to health services.
  • Exercise independent judgment consistent with program policy, ORR requirements, and applicable law.
  • Communicate effectively, verbally and in writing, with children, families, and staff.
  • Maintain regular, reliable attendance and respond promptly to program needs, including outside standard business hours when required.

Requirements

  • Must be at least 21 years of age.
  • Licensed Registered Nurse (RN) with a Bachelor’s degree; OR a higher health-related qualification (e.g., Physician Assistant, Nurse Practitioner).
  • Current, unrestricted Pennsylvania RN licensure.
  • Minimum of 1 year of employment in public health or a healthcare setting with demonstrated experience in care coordination, health administration, or direct clinical care.
  • Reliable transportation required for travel between program sites.
  • Must exhibit integrity and good moral character appropriate for working with children in a residential or foster care setting.
  • Must successfully complete ORR-required background investigations.
  • Must provide proof of immunity for vaccine-preventable diseases transmitted by the respiratory route (Varicella, MMR, Tdap, annual Influenza) and comply with all state licensing health screening requirements including TB screening.
  • Must complete all ORR-required pre-service trainings and annual continuing education covering applicable ORR regulations, policies, and procedures.
  • Must sign and comply with CHOR’s Code of Conduct, confidentiality acknowledgment, and mandatory reporter agreement.
  • Must disclose any prior misconduct, including off-duty conduct, on employment applications and in interviews. Material omissions are grounds for termination.
